mysql
lipfff
一个专注于业务与技术的java开发攻城狮
展开
-
将集合数据分组,批量存储数据库
应用场景:有10万条数据入库(mysql),不得不说mysql性能的确不如oracle呀,不是一个档次。方案:先按条件查出数据,放入list中,该list有大批量数据,在进行分开批量存储。进行批量存储的时候,要对mysql的一个值进行更改:show VARIABLES like '%max_allowed_packet%';默认是1M,在my.ini文件中修改为20M,这有个坑...原创 2019-04-23 19:46:39 · 1249 阅读 · 1 评论 -
mycat连接管理数据库,操作表时报ERROR 3009 (HY000): java.lang.IllegalArgumentException: Invalid DataSource:0
场景:mycat分表工具简单实用,但是就在今天实际操作的过程中遇到了一个小问题,整整弄了一天才弄出来,错误的信息就是这:ERROR 3009 (HY000): java.lang.IllegalArgumentException: Invalid DataSource:0网上看了一大堆资料,大部分说的都是scheme.xml配置的不对,我检查了半天十分确定没问题。后来就一直思考,再服务...原创 2019-04-29 17:10:34 · 10765 阅读 · 2 评论 -
mybatis批量更新的时候报错语法错误
错误:mybatis的批量操作方式参考:https://www.jianshu.com/p/041bec8ae6d3本案例使用的批量更新方式:<update id="updateQuestionXuekubaoBatch" parameterType="com.eebbk.internal.question.convertor.pojo.QuestionXuekubaoPo...原创 2019-05-20 16:28:27 · 1292 阅读 · 0 评论